About this route:
A direct, nonstop flight between Kearney Regional Airport (EAR), Kearney, Nebraska, United States and Harrisburg International Airport (MDT), Harrisburg, Pennsylvania, United States would travel a Great Circle distance of 1,167 miles (or 1,878 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the relatively short distance between Kearney Regional Airport and Harrisburg International Airport, the route shown on this map most likely still appears to be a straight line.

Facts about Harrisburg International Airport (MDT):
- Harrisburg International Airport (MDT) currently has only 1 runway.
- The closest airport to Harrisburg International Airport (MDT) is Capital City Airport (HAR), which is located only 5 miles (8 kilometers) WNW of MDT.
- Harrisburg International Airport has freight-forwarding capability.
- The furthest airport from Harrisburg International Airport (MDT) is Margaret River Airport (MGV), which is located 11,654 miles (18,755 kilometers) away in Margaret River, Western Australia, Australia.
- A new 360,000 square-foot terminal was completed in 2004.
- Built in 2004, and attached to the new terminal building via a climate-controlled sky bridge, the Multi-Modal Transportation Facility is a four-story facility that handles all ground transportation.
- The airport code MDT refers to Middletown, a suburb of Harrisburg.
- Runway 13 has a CAT III approach allowing operations down to 600 feet RVR.
- About 1,400 people work in the system of Harrisburg International Airport.
- Harrisburg International Airport has been serving south-central Pennsylvania for over 100 years.
- Because of Harrisburg International Airport's relatively low elevation of 310 feet, planes can take off or land at Harrisburg International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
